TMMP Welcomes new patients
When booking your appointment please advise our staff if you are a new patient to our practice or if booking online, choose New Patient.
As a new patient to our practice, it is important for your GP to have an understanding of your past medical history. Choosing this appointment type will book a longer appointment (30 minutes), ensuring your GP has the appropriate amount of time for your first consultation.
Your doctor may ask to access a copy of your medical record from your previous medical practice if you have more complex medial history. Medical files can be transferred between practices when patients move, please ask our receptionist to send a transfer of records request to your previous practice.
Standard consultationsStandard consultations are 15 minutes long. Patients with booked appointments will be seen before walk-in patients unless it is an emergency. |
Long consultationsLong consultations are 30 minutes long, for more complex issues or if you need to discuss more than 1 issue. |

Face-to-face and Telehealth Appointments
Appointments can be made via this website, our online booking system, AMS Connect or by phoning 07 5545 1222 from 8am Monday - Saturday. For consistency of care, we encourage you to request an appointment with your usual GP.
A standard appointment is 15 minutes. Longer appointments are available for complex issues or if you have several issues to discuss. Every effort is made to accommodate your preferred time & doctor. However, delays sometimes occur because we give priority to emergencies & ask for your understanding should this occur.
Home Visits
TMMP provides home visits for those unable to attend the practice in person who are registered patients of the practice, there are charges for this service, please ask one of our friendly receptionists for more information.
After Hours
After hours home visits are available for urgent matters for registered patients of the practice. Phone 5545 1222 for the practice after-hours contact details. Fees apply for after-hours doctors' services which will be discussed with you at time of consultation.
Alternatively, you can go to the Gold Coast University Hospital, Beaudesert Hospital, the WiSE walk-in emergency service or any of the private hospitals on the Gold Coast for attention.
Walk-In appointments
Walk-in appointments are available depending on doctor availability. Reception will triage walk-in patients to assess if they need to be seen sooner or offer them the next available appointment.
Emergencies will be triaged by nursing staff.
Workcover consultations
Workcover appointment must be paid for on the day until your claim has been approved and then can be charged to Workcover directly.

Telephone Access
Telephone enquiries about your health can be made during business hours. Practice nurses are also available to assist with telephone enquiries. It is also possible for you to speak to a doctor. If the doctor is with a patient a message will be left for them to call you back.

Test Results
TMMP has a reminder system in place for test results and appointments. If you require follow up, you will receive a text, or we will phone you to make an appointment to discuss your results with your doctor.
Our practice policy is that results can be obtained online via 1800 Medicare app or at the time of an appointment with your doctor. Reception staff do not give results over the phone.
Due to privacy laws we are unable to give information to other persons without your permission. Please speak to our Reception team if you would like to discuss this further

Electronic Communication
In line with Australian Privacy Principles (APPs), our practice can receive and send information electronically. All correspondence sent to you via email will be password protected as there may be risks associated with sending and receiving private information electronically and we are required to obtain your consent before we send information to you this way. Please be aware that sensitive information may be required to be given face to face.
Please do not contact the practice via email in an emergency but contact the practice by phone.

Your Privacy and Communication
In line with Australian Privacy Principles (APPs) your medical record is a confidential document. It is the policy of this practice to maintain security of personal information at all times and to ensure this information is only available to authorised members of staff at all times. You can contact our practice for further information regarding our information handling policy.
In carrying out the medical services we provide, we may have collected information about you from other members of the treating team, for example, information provided by a referring doctor. We may also have shared information about you with others, for example, by providing test results, x-rays, reports by your referring doctor. We do this only to the extent necessary for your proper health care. You are generally able to access personal information we hold about you by contacting the surgery. We are happy to discuss any concerns you may have about the handling of your personal information.
